  Michael Peca -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Michael Peca (born March 26, 1974 in Toronto, Ontario, Canada) is a Canadian professional ice hockey forward in the National Hockey League who has played for the Vancouver Canucks, Buffalo Sabres, New York Islanders and Edmonton Oilers.
Peca was drafted in the 2nd round, 40th overall by the Vancouver Canucks in the 1992 NHL Entry Draft.
Peca was later traded to the New York Islanders for Tim Connolly and Taylor Pyatt.

 Legends of Hockey -- NHL Player Search -- Player -- Michael Peca   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-14)
By 1998, Peca was appointed as the Sabres' team captain, and led the Sabres to the Stanley Cup final in 1999 before losing out to the Dallas Stars.
Prior to joining the Islanders, Peca captained Canada's World Championship team at the 2001 World Championships in Germany and in his first season with the Isles, led them to their first playoff appearance since the 1994-95 season.
After missing the early part of the 2002-03 season recovering from knee surgery, Peca still managed to compile 42 points and continued to be a leader on the ice for the Isles until being dealt to the Edmonton Oilers in the summer of 2005.

 AllSports' NHL News - Islanders C Michael Peca to undergo knee surgery   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-14)
On Tuesday, New York Newsday reported that center Michael Peca will undergo reconstructive surgery on his left knee on May 29 and that he is expected to miss the first three months of next season.
Acquired from Buffalo in June, Peca suffered torn anterior cruciate and medial collateral ligaments in Game Five of the Islanders' Eastern Conference quarterfinal series against Toronto when Maple Leafs' right wing Darcy Tucker low-bridged him in the second period.
No penalty was called on the play and Peca missed the remainder of the game and the final two contests of the seven-game series.
